If not, write to the Free Software Foundation, Inc., 59 Temple Place - Suite 330, Boston, MA 02111-1307, USA. */ #include #include #include #include #include #include #include #include #include #include #include #include #include static const unsigned long _glibtop_sysdeps_proc_kernel_pstats = (1 << GLIBTOP_PROC_KERNEL_MIN_FLT) + (1 << GLIBTOP_PROC_KERNEL_MAJ_FLT) + (1 << GLIBTOP_PROC_KERNEL_CMIN_FLT) + (1 << GLIBTOP_PROC_KERNEL_CMAJ_FLT); static const unsigned long _glibtop_sysdeps_proc_kernel_pcb = (1 << GLIBTOP_PROC_KERNEL_KSTK_EIP) + (1 << GLIBTOP_PROC_KERNEL_KSTK_ESP); static const unsigned long _glibtop_sysdeps_proc_kernel_wchan = (1 << GLIBTOP_PROC_KERNEL_NWCHAN) + (1 << GLIBTOP_PROC_KERNEL_WCHAN); /* Init function. */ void glibtop_init_proc_kernel_p (glibtop *server) { server->sysdeps.proc_kernel = _glibtop_sysdeps_proc_kernel_pstats | _glibtop_sysdeps_proc_kernel_pcb | _glibtop_sysdeps_proc_kernel_wchan; } void glibtop_get_proc_kernel_p (glibtop *server, glibtop_proc_kernel *buf, pid_t pid) { struct kinfo_proc *pinfo; struct user *u_addr = (struct user *)USRSTACK; struct pstats pstats; struct pcb pcb; int f, count; glibtop_init_p (server, (1 << GLIBTOP_SYSDEPS_PROC_KERNEL), 0); memset (buf, 0, sizeof (glibtop_proc_kernel)); glibtop_suid_enter (server); /* Get the process information */ pinfo = kvm_getprocs (server->machine.kd, KERN_PROC_PID, pid, &count); if ((pinfo == NULL) || (count != 1)) glibtop_error_io_r (server, "kvm_getprocs (%d)", pid); /* Taken from `saveuser ()' in `/usr/src/bin/ps/ps.c'. */ /* [FIXME]: /usr/include/sys/user.h tells me that the user area * may or may not be at the same kernel address in all * processes, but I don't see any way to get that address. * Since `ps' simply uses its own address, I think it's * safe to do this here, too. */ /* NOTE: You need to mount the /proc filesystem to make * `kvm_uread' work. */ if ((pinfo [0].kp_proc.p_flag & P_INMEM) && kvm_uread (server->machine.kd, &(pinfo [0]).kp_proc, (unsigned long) &u_addr->u_stats, (char *) &pstats, sizeof (pstats)) == sizeof (pstats)) { /* * The u-area might be swapped out, and we can't get * at it because we have a crashdump and no swap. * If it's here fill in these fields, otherwise, just * leave them 0. */ buf->min_flt = (u_int64_t) pstats.p_ru.ru_minflt; buf->maj_flt = (u_int64_t) pstats.p_ru.ru_majflt; buf->cmin_flt = (u_int64_t) pstats.p_cru.ru_minflt; buf->cmaj_flt = (u_int64_t) pstats.p_cru.ru_majflt; buf->flags |= _glibtop_sysdeps_proc_kernel_pstats; } if ((pinfo [0].kp_proc.p_flag & P_INMEM) && kvm_uread (server->machine.kd, &(pinfo [0]).kp_proc, (unsigned long) &u_addr->u_pcb, (char *) &pcb, sizeof (pcb)) == sizeof (pcb)) { /* Same like with pstats above. */ buf->kstk_esp = (u_int64_t) pcb.pcb_ksp; buf->kstk_eip = (u_int64_t) pcb.pcb_pc; buf->flags |= _glibtop_sysdeps_proc_kernel_pcb; } /* Taken from `wchan ()' in `/usr/src/bin/ps/print.c'. */ glibtop_suid_leave (server); buf->nwchan = (unsigned long) pinfo [0].kp_proc.p_wchan &~ KERNBASE; if (pinfo [0].kp_proc.p_wchan && pinfo [0].kp_proc.p_wmesg) { strncpy (buf->wchan, pinfo [0].kp_eproc.e_wmesg, sizeof (buf->wchan) - 1); buf->wchan [sizeof (buf->wchan) - 1] = 0; } else { buf->wchan [0] = 0; } buf->flags |= _glibtop_sysdeps_proc_kernel_wchan; }
